A custom personalized doormat is an entryway mat printed or woven with a name, family monogram, house number, or custom message. It is typically made from coir fiber, rubber, or a polyester blend and placed outside a front door or inside an entryway.
The personalization is usually applied through laser etching on rubber mats or dyed fiber on coir mats. Buyers commonly add a last name, a welcome phrase, wedding date, or a small illustration matching their home style. What Is a Custom Shape Plush Pillow?
A custom shape plush pillow is a stuffed decorative pillow cut into a shape other than a standard square or round form. Instead of a printed design on a flat pillow, the entire pillow outline follows the shape – a state outline, a pet silhouette, an initial letter, or a cartoon character.
These pillows are made from minky fabric, velvet, or polyester plush and filled with polyester fiberfill. Manufacturers create them using a digital print-then-cut process, which lets buyers upload a photo or drawing and receive a pillow shaped to match it. This makes them popular for kids’ rooms, pet memorials, and branded promotional merchandise.
How Custom Personalized Doormats Are Made
The production process for a custom personalized doormat has three main stages: design upload, material preparation, and finishing. Most online sellers use a print-on-demand model, so the mat is only produced after a customer places an order.
· Design upload – The customer submits a name, monogram, or short phrase through an online design tool.
· Material selection and printing – The design is laser-etched onto rubber or heat-pressed onto coir/polyester fiber.
· Backing and edge finishing – A non-slip rubber backing is added, and the edges are bound to prevent fraying.
Coir mats take 3-7 days to produce and ship in most cases (ThomasNet Supplier Directory, 2024), while rubber-backed mats can take slightly longer due to the etching process.
How Custom Shape Plush Pillows Are Made
Custom shape plush pillow production follows a print-cut-sew-stuff sequence, and the shape accuracy depends on how clean the uploaded image or outline is. Blurry or low-contrast images typically produce mats with jagged edges after cutting.
· Digital printing: The design is printed on plush fabric using dye-sublimation, which bonds ink into synthetic fibers for a soft finish.
· Die-cutting: The fabric is cut precisely along the shape outline using a template or laser cutter.
· Sewing and stuffing: Two identical cut pieces are sewn together, leaving a gap for stuffing, then filled with polyester fiberfill and closed.
Turnaround for custom shape plush pillows runs 5-10 business days for most manufacturers, since sewing adds time compared to flat printed pillows.
Choosing the Right Personalized Doormat for Your Entry
The right personalized doormat depends on your climate and how much foot traffic your entryway gets. Coir mats work well in dry to moderate climates, while rubber-backed mats handle rain and snow better because they resist mold.
For a family home, a last-name monogram in a bold font is the most searched style, according to gift retailer sales data (Uncommon Goods Trend Report, 2024). For rental properties or apartments, a smaller size with a removable design keeps the mat easy to store or replace.
Check the backing material before buying. A rubber, non-slip backing prevents the mat from sliding on tile or wood entryways, which matters most for households with kids or elderly residents.
Choosing the Right Custom Shape Plush Pillow for Gifting
The right custom shape plush pillow depends on the recipient and the image quality you can provide. A clear, high-resolution photo with good contrast against the background produces the cleanest cut shape.
For pet memorial gifts, choose a plush with an embroidered or printed face rather than a flat photo transfer, since embroidery holds detail longer through washing. For kids, pick a shape with rounded edges and no small protruding parts, since sharp corners on plush shapes wear down faster with rough play.
Size matters for shipping cost and display. Pillows under 16 inches ship in standard packaging and work well as bed accents, while larger novelty shapes over 24 inches are better suited as floor cushions.
Common Mistakes to Avoid When Ordering Custom Personalized Items
· Skipping the proof approval step: Always request a digital proof before production starts, since text placement errors on doormats and plush pillows are rarely fixable after printing.
· Using low-resolution images: A pixelated photo turns into a blurry printed shape on both doormats and plush pillows – use images at least 1000 pixels wide.
· Ignoring return policies: Personalized items are often final sale, so confirm the seller’s error-correction policy before submitting a custom order.
